Description

This is a combined synopsis/solicitation for commercial products or commercial services prepared in accordance with part 12. This announcement constitutes the only solicitation. Offers are being requested and a separate written solicitation will not be issued. Solicitation number FA462626Q0032 is issued as a request for quote (RFQ) for two (2) Two-Post Lifts. This acquisition is set-aside for small business concerns. This solicitation incorporates provisions and clauses by reference. The full text of provisions and clauses may be accessed electronically at www.acquisition.gov. This requirement is for the provision of two (2) new two post lifts with all associated components required and including old lift removal & lift installation in our shop. All work and materials shall meet the requirements outlined in this Statement of Work (SOW). This requirement will include: Two (2) new two-post lift assembly with a minimum lift capacity of 30,000 lbs. 4" sealed steel roller bearings Structural 7/8" fork, lift mast channel No equalization cables or structural overhead beams three-stage telescopic, multi-position, single lock, low profile arms Automatic mechanical load holding locking device Old lift removal and new installation Questions pertaining to this requirement shall be submitted no later than 2:00 PM MST, 13 July 2026 to the Contracting Administrators SSgt Perry at william.perry.27@us.af.mil, A1C Barek Webster at barek.webster@us.af.mil and the Contracting Officer Karen Broughton at karen.broughton@us.af.mil
